Patent number: 12571436Abstract: A differential disconnect system includes an outer differential housing, an inner differential housing, a clutch plate arranged axially adjacent to the inner differential housing, a clutch spring, and an electromagnet. The outer differential housing has a first plurality of radial notches, the inner differential housing has a first plurality of axial teeth, and the clutch plate has a first plurality of radial tabs engaged with the first plurality of radial notches and a second plurality of axial teeth arranged to selectively engage the first plurality of axial teeth. The clutch spring is arranged to urge the clutch plate towards the inner differential housing to engage the second plurality of axial teeth with the first plurality of axial teeth. The clutch plate is urged away from the inner differential housing to disengage the second plurality of axial teeth from the first plurality of axial teeth when the electromagnet is energized.Type: GrantFiled: February 5, 2025Date of Patent: March 10, 2026Assignee: Schaeffler Technologies AG & Co. Patent number: 12486875Abstract: An electromagnetic switchable clutch includes a dog clutch, a one-way clutch and a coil assembly. The dog clutch includes a dog clutch hub with a first outer spline and first pockets, a dog clutch disc with a second outer spline and a dog clutch sleeve with an inner spline, complementary to the first outer spline and the second outer spline. The inner spline is drivingly engaged with the first outer spline and axially displaceable to engage the second outer spline. The one-way clutch includes a cam ring and pawls. The cam ring includes second pockets. The pawls are disposed the first pockets or the second pockets and arranged to engage the other of the first pockets or the second pockets to rotationally lock the cam ring to the dog clutch hub in a single rotational direction. The coil assembly is arranged to axially displace the dog clutch sleeve.Type: GrantFiled: February 27, 2024Date of Patent: December 2, 2025Assignee: Schaeffler Technologies AG & Co. Patent number: 12429097Abstract: An axle disconnect clutch includes an axle shaft, a tulip for a constant velocity joint, and a sliding sleeve. The sliding sleeve includes a first inner spline and a first outer spline, radially aligned with the first inner spline. One of the axle shaft or the tulip includes a second inner spline, and the other one includes a second outer spline. The sliding sleeve is axially slidable along a one of the first inner spline or the first outer spline to engage the other of the first inner spline or the first outer spline with the second outer spline or the second inner spline, respectively, rotationally connecting the axle shaft and the tulip. In an example embodiment, the sliding sleeve has an undulating profile, and a number of inner spline teeth of the first inner spline is equal to a number of outer spline teeth of the first outer spline.Type: GrantFiled: July 20, 2022Date of Patent: September 30, 2025Assignee: Schaeffler Technologies AG & Co. Patent number: 12422031Abstract: A locking differential may be an electric locking differential with an electromagnet which actuates a clutch plate. The electric locking differential may include a final drive gear. The electromagnet may not rotate with the final drive gear. The electric locking differential may also include an actuation side housing. The actuation side housing may be affixed to the final drive gear. The electromagnet may cause an electromagnetic field to couple from a ferrous housing of the electromagnet to the actuation side housing. The electromagnetic field may axially translate the electromagnet relative to the actuation side housing. The ferrous housing and the actuation side housing may include a chamfered edge through which the electromagnetic field couples.Type: GrantFiled: August 14, 2024Date of Patent: September 23, 2025Assignee: Schaeffler Technologies AG & Co. Patent number: 12372145Abstract: A locking differential may be an electric locking differential with a bushing and an annular position sensor which are affixed. The bushing and the annular position sensor may axially translate relative to an actuation side housing of the electric locking differential. A target ring may be affixed to the actuation side housing. The target ring may be at a fixed axial position relative to a locking side gear. The annular position sensor may be at a fixed axial position relative to a clutch plate. The annular position sensor may determine a relative axial position between the annular position sensor and the target ring. The relative axial position may indicate a relative axial position between the clutch plate and the locking side gear, thereby indicating whether the electric locking differential is locked or unlocked.Type: GrantFiled: August 14, 2024Date of Patent: July 29, 2025Assignee: Schaeffler Technologies AG & Co.
